Drain-source on-resistance (RDS (on)) is the resistance between the drain and the source of a MOSFET when a specific gate-to-source voltage (VGS) is applied to bias the device to the on state. As the VGS increases, the on-resistance generally decreases. The measurement is made in the ohmic (i.e. linear) region of the device. • The inversion channel of a MOSFET can be seen as a resistor. • Since the charge density inside the channel depends on the gate voltage, this resistance is also voltage‐ dependent. A MOSFET does not have resistance in the same sense that R1 and R2 do. There is no single number which characterizes the behavior of the drain-source path. Instead, the equivalent resistance (drain-source voltage divided by drain-source current) will depend on 3 things: gate-source voltage, drain-source voltage or current (take your pick ... with reference to the n channel mosfet HUFA76429D3.
